Responsibilities

  • Assist Convention Services and Catering Managers as the onsite liaison between Meeting Planner and operational departments.
  • Communication with other Event Concierge team and Managers to ensure seamless experience.
  • Basic knowledge of hotel departments and purpose in fulfilling guests’ needs.
  • Manage and assist all aspects of hotel events to include day to day coordination.
  • During meetings and conferences, will ensure arrangements are to specifications and ensuring satisfaction by creating memorable experiences.
  • Being proactive in problem resolution, keeping clients advised on current status of events and functions, including items pending that need follow up.
  • Multi-task and prioritize multiple requests and information; time management skills are necessary.
  • Utilize Delphi software for generation of necessary documents and changes as needed.
  • Detailed knowledge of the hotel meeting space, group dynamics and event details.
  • Special projects as assigned by Department Manager.
  • Attends daily Banquet Event Order meetings and weekly resume meetings as needed
  • Recommends special outside services when required.
  • Coordinates and attends pre-convention meetings prior to conference when scheduled.

Qualifications

  • Previous catering, convention services, meeting planning experience preferred. Prefer operations/administrative experience in hotels, with banquet operation knowledge. One plus years’ experience in face to face customer service role required.
  • High school education required, college degree preferred.
  • Ability to clearly and pleasantly communicate both verbally and in writing in English with guests, management and co-workers, both in person and by telephone.
  • Ability to accurately and efficiently input information into computer systems.
  • Ability to work cohesively with co-workers both within and outside of your department.
  • Ability to think clearly, quickly and make concise decisions.
  • Ability to work well under pressure, dealing with many guest requests/questions within a short period of time.
  • Developed computer proficiencies, Delphi experience a plus.
  • Strong organizational skills with the ability to prioritize and multi-task in a fast paced environment. Ability to prioritize and organize workload to ensure deadlines is met. 
  • Ability to handle stressful situations, while maintaining a calm and welcoming demeanor.
  • Customer service oriented with a desire to create memorable guest experiences.
  • Ability to use various office equipment, including but not limited to, calculators, photocopiers and facsimile machines. 
  • Must possess excellent telephone etiquette skills. 

Physical Requirements

  • Move, bend, lift, carry, push, pull, and place objects weighing up to 40 pounds without assistance. Stand, walk or sit for an extended period or for an entire work shift. Requires repetitive motion, including utilizing telephone/computer for an extended period or for an entire shift.
  • Stand or walk frequently throught resort as needed
  • Must be willining and able to work indoors and outdoors
  • Must have ability to utilize telephone/computer for an extended period
  • Must be able to work a flexible schedule including evenings, weekends and holidays, with the ability to work a variety of shifts within any given workweek.
